关于ts是什么文件
TS是指Transport Stream(传输流),是一种在数字广播中传输音频、视频和数据的标准格式。TS文件通常以.ts为文件扩展名,是一种流媒体视频格式,它采用了H.264和MPEG-2视频编码和AC-3和MPEG-1 Layer 2音频编码。
TS文件内部结构包含了PAT、PMT和ES三个部分。其中,PAT(Program Association Table)用于指示MPEG-TS流中各个节目对应的PID(Packet ID),PMT(Program Map Table)用于指示具体某个PID中存放的ES(Elementary Stream)的类型和所需的解码器,而ES则是实际的音频、视频或数据内容。
通常情况下,TS文件主要用于数字电视、数字电影、数字广播、加密的卫星电视等领域。与其他视频格式相比,TS文件具有多路复用、实时传输、高清晰度、可随意截断等优点,因此被广泛应用。
同时,TS文件在播放时需要使用专门的解码器才能正常播放,一般为支持MPEG-TS的播放器或者手持设备。如果需要将TS文件转换为其他格式,也需要使用专门的工具,例如FFmpeg、HandBrake等。
TS文件同样也存在一些不足,其中一个显著的问题就是容易被损坏。因为TS文件内部数据以包(packet)方式存储,如果其中一个包发生错误,则会导致接下来的数据无法正常解码。
总体来说,TS文件是一种有效的数字媒体传输标准,广泛应用于电视、电影、广播等领域。虽然存在一些不足,但其优点仍然得到了广泛认可。